Historical Earnings Impact Analysis

Let’s examine how previous earnings reports have affected APD’s stock price:

Date Event Pre-News Price Post-News Change Analysis
July 31, 2025 Q3 Earnings Beat $278.50 +4.1% (1 week) EPS of $3.09 beat estimates by $0.10
May 1, 2025 Q2 Results $268.90 -3.2% (3 days) Market reacted to guidance concerns
February 6, 2025 Q1 Report $312.40 +6.8% (1 week) Strong winter performance surprised analysts
November 7, 2024 Q4 2024 $295.80 -2.1% (2 days) Conservative outlook disappointed investors
August 8, 2024 Q3 2024 $288.50 +5.3% (1 week) Hydrogen project announcements boosted sentiment
May 9, 2024 Q2 2024 $275.20 +3.9% (3 days) Industrial gas demand exceeded expectations

Pattern Insight: APD typically experiences 3-7% moves around earnings, with positive surprises creating stronger momentum than negative results. The November report tends to be particularly volatile as it sets expectations for the coming year.

Six-Month Price Journey: From Peak to Consolidation

APD’s stock has taken investors on quite a ride over the past six months:

February 2025: The stock peaked at $341.14 on February 4th, driven by massive optimism about hydrogen infrastructure investments and strong Q1 earnings expectations.

March-April 2025: Correction phase hit hard—the stock dropped 14.2% from peak to trough as investors grew concerned about capital expenditure levels and project delays.

May-June 2025: Gradual recovery began, with the stock finding support around $265-275 range as operational efficiencies started showing results.

July-August 2025: Consolidation phase established between $280-$295, with reduced volatility suggesting the market has found fair value.

The overall six-month performance shows a -15% decline from the February highs, but this must be viewed in context—the stock had rallied over 40% in the preceding six months, making this a natural correction rather than a fundamental breakdown.

Risk Assessment: What Could Go Wrong?

High-Impact Risks

  • Regulatory Changes: New environmental regulations or changes to hydrogen subsidies could significantly impact project economics. The recent cancellation of the Massena hydrogen project due to Clean Hydrogen Production Tax Credit eligibility changes shows this risk is very real.
  • Capital Intensity: APD’s $5 billion annual capex creates execution risk—any project delays or cost overruns could pressure margins.
  • Commodity Price Volatility: Industrial gas prices are tied to energy costs, which remain unpredictable in current geopolitical environment.

Moderate Risks

  • Competition Intensification: Larger energy companies are entering the hydrogen space, potentially eroding APD’s first-mover advantage.
  • Economic Cyclicality: Industrial gas demand correlates with manufacturing activity, making APD sensitive to economic downturns.

Company Fundamentals: More Than Just Industrial Gases

Air Products and Chemicals isn’t your grandfather’s industrial company—it’s at the forefront of the energy transition. With $12.1 billion in annual revenue and operations spanning 50 countries, APD provides essential gases that keep hospitals running, factories operating, and now—clean energy flowing.

The company’s transformation into a hydrogen leader is particularly exciting. APD isn’t just supplying hydrogen; they’re building entire production ecosystems through massive projects that will define the clean energy infrastructure for decades to come.
